Principal author, Shaveen Maharaj, is completing his M. Eng

degree in the Department of Electronic Engineering, at the

Durban University of Technology (DUT). He is an academic in

the School of Education at DUT. His current areas of interest

include alternate energy strategies and process control.

Poobalan Govender (now deceased) was an academic in the

Department of Electronic Engineering at Durban University of Technology. His

research areas included alternate energy strategies, applied artificial intel-

ligence and process control. Enquiries: Email
